完全自建博客站需要付出的成本

如果不依靠第三方平台,完全使用自己的服务器自建博客,需要哪些成本?

一般借助了第三方框架时,会选择类似 Vercel 的平台部署自己的网站

但如果完全自己部署,必不可少的需要购买服务器。

2核8G 的腾讯轻量服务器为例,每年大概需要 500 元左右的费用

之所以需要 8G 内存,是为了实现一个在服务器自动化打包部署。

NodeJS 在构建时会吃掉大量内存。其次,服务器本身需要一些内存来运行 Nginx、Docker、Gitea等。

如果不用自动化部署,写文章和写代码部署代码会耦合在一起,十分恶心。

像是平台化的一些建站工具,也是给了你一个 GUI 界面,自己点点部署按钮之类的

还要考虑部署到国内还是国外

国内意味着要备案,还可能会不让你弄评论系统

而服务器我都是挑着搞活动买的,一般第二年没优惠的话,就不会再续

换服务器就又要备案!

所以索性买海外服务器了,目前看来国内访问速度也不慢,首页打开在 2s 之内

SSL 证书是不可能花钱买的,我目前是配合 cerimate 自动申请+部署证书。

.com 的一年小几十,.com 大几十或者 100 出头

我花了 99 买了腾讯的对象存储,外加 CDN (99?),专门用来存文章里的图片。

但平台本身就有操作和理解门槛。还要设置防盗,限流等等。

也许对于一个普通博客站来说,使用 unjs/ipx 就够了

指定只能自己的域名访问图片

存储的话,可以写一个上传接口,传到服务器上

也可以直接就和项目代码放在一起,用 public 目录管理图片

自己写要想选个框架吧

要设计 UI 吧,光 UI 就得纠结一阵

功能一大堆

登录 ? 注册? 评论? 点赞? 收藏?

权限?

通知?

写完了,好

一看,一天访客不到十个人

不过也有一些好处

比如 写文章的素材多了很多 (但是似乎太多了也懒得写,太少了也懒得写...)

对技术的应用会有更深的理解,如果平时会思考一些架构问题,自己动手实践一个真正的全栈会很有好处

放在前两年,肯定时间成本会比较高,因为毕竟需要有一定的编程基础。但是现在 AI 的增幅效果越来好

今天的你在只借助 AI 的情况下也能完成开发工作,但在有一位开发者朋友或开发者交流群的情况下会更容易向 AI 问出正确的问题。

当然,一但付出时间和精力,就又要面对“这件事到底有没有意义”的问题上,如果你天生不内耗,那是极好的。但是一旦像我一样会时不时内耗,就不得不思考一下。谨慎的评估那些所谓的把时间花在有用的地方。不要听到别人说时间很宝贵,要花在能产生明确收益的地方,就停下手里的规划。

要考虑一下这些逻辑对于你目前的社会状态来说合适不合适

你的时间有那么珍贵吗?

花在所谓的有用的地方或玩乐的地方,有正向的反馈吗

如果你最近 1-3 年一直在尝试,可以试着回想一下,收获了什么

这些时间用在寄托了暴富的副业、活动上,真的比那些用时间换钱的“苦活”收益更大吗

有时候,能定义自己是一个什么样的人,恰恰是当下正在做的看起来毫无收益的事。